Top 5 Biggest Fights of Conor Mcgregor (Highest PPV Sales)

Here are the top 5 biggest fights of Conor Mcgregor which has created history with PPV (pay per views) Sales.

Top Biggest Fights PPV Sales How much Conor Mcgregor earned?
UFC 229: Conor McGregor vs Khabib Nurmagomedov 2.4 million McGregor received a fight purse of USD 3 million.
UFC 202: Conor McGregor vs Nate Diaz 1.6 million Received a massive paycheck of USD 3,090,000 coming from USD 3,000,000 to show, USD 50,000 Fight of the Night bonus, and USD 40,000 Reebok sponsorship.
UFC 196: Conor McGregor vs Diaz Saga 1.3 million Conor McGregor got USD 1 million including USD 50k for the performance of the night bonus and USD 40k for Reebok sponsorship.
UFC 205: Alvarez vs. Conor McGregor 1.3 million Conor received a fight purse of $3,090,000 (USD 3,000,000 to show, USD 50,000 Performance of the Night bonus, USD 40,000 Reebok sponsorship).
UFC 194: Aldo vs. Conor McGregor 1.2 million USD 50,000 Performance of the Night bonus

Early Life and Career

Conor Mcgregor was born in Crumlin, Dublin on July 14, 1988, to Tony and Margaret McGregor. He did his schooling form in Coláiste de hÍde in Tallaght and played football for Lourdes Celtic Football Club.

Mcgregor has professionally started his career in 2008 when he signed a contract with UFC, Ultimate Fighting Championship. His debut match was against Marcus Brimage which he won.

In 25 professional fights, McGregor stands at 21-4, having defeated the likes of Eddie Alvarez, Nate Diaz, Dustin Poirier, Jose Aldo, and Max Holloway. His boxing skills are considered as the best skills with the majority of his victories coming by way of knockout. His pull-back left-handed counter is his most dangerous strike.

McGregor made his mixed martial arts debut at the age of 18 on February 17, 2007, in an amateur fight against Kieran Campbell.

Personal Life

The boxer Conor Mcgregor has been in a relationship since 2008 with his girlfriend, Dee Devlin. The couple has two children, Conor Jack McGregor Jr. who was born on May 5, 2017, and Croia McGregor who was born on January 4, 2019. Mcgregor has two sisters named Erin and Aoife.
